Lets compare vitamin content per 100 grams of Boiled Escarole vs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t:
- 100 grams of Boiled Escarole have 1.9 times more Vitamin C than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t.
- 100 grams of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t have insufficient amounts of Vitamin C
Comparing minerals per 100 grams for Boiled Escarole vs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t:
- 100 grams of Boiled Escarole have 3.1 times more Calcium, 1.4 times more Iron and 1.4 times more Water than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t.
- While 100 g of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t contain 1.8 times more Potassium and 15.7 times more Sodium than Boiled and Drained Escarole without Salt.
- 100 grams of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t lack sufficient amounts of Calcium
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 grams:
- 100 g of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t contain 8.5 times more Energy, 8.5 times more Carbohydrate and 1.9 times more Protein than Boiled and Drained Escarole without Salt.
- Both Boiled Escarole and Frozen Roasted Potatoes with Salt offer comparable quantities of Fiber per 100 grams.
- 100 grams of Boiled Escarole provide inadequate amounts of Energy
